Hydraulic fracturing

Disclosed to FracFocus, the registry Texas designates by statute (Natural Resources Code §91.851; 16 TAC §3.29). FracFocus is run by the Ground Water Protection Council and the Interstate Oil and Gas Compact Commission, not by a state agency — but the filing itself is required by Texas rule.
